The qualifying marks for JEE Advanced is not yet announced. It will be announced along with the April Mains Result which is expected to be published on or before 30th April,2019. The common rank list cutoff score in 2018 was 90, For OBC-NCL it was 81 and for the rest of the reserved category it was 45. This years cutoff is also expected to be near about 90 only. For the final cutoff, you have to wait till 30 April,2019.

In jee advanced IITs decide a cutoff before the exam that is 35% for general, 31.5 for obc and so on for different reservation. Only those who get upto this marks are considered passed and are assigned a rank. And rest of other are not given rank. This minimum percentage is called qualifying percentage in jee advanced.

The official cutoff for JEE advanced has not been released yet.See cutoff of Jee advanced changes every year. Actually eligibility for getting a seat in IIT is 35% marks of the total. So JEE advanced officials give rank to the students who have scored marks greater than 35%.But getting a rank doesnt mean that you will get a seat too. As per the no. of seats available they set a criteria that students upto this rank are allowed for choice filling.
